    looks good Jo. TV is a bit high. should be lowered about about 8-12". yes, really. Should be eye level as you're seated, not standing.

    you said you were painting the trim? good choice. that wood tone clashes badly w/your wall color. Paint it all a nice,bright glossy white and watch how beautiful it matches your white furniture. Use a the white straight off the shelf, don't have it tinted. try BM Advance in a semi gloss or gloss. Make sure the wood is cleaned first. if it feels a bit rough, give it a quick sanding w/a sanding block/sponge in a med-fine grit. clean well, then paint. you'll get a much better looking paint job. you don't have to do the baseboards, but for the eye level wood I would do it.

    yes, I would do the entire hallway as well. that wood trim is too small and doesn't even go w/the carpet. It especially doesn't work w/the gray paint. Been there for 50 years,,,time for some paint! However, are you, at any near time, replacing that carpet? the reason I'm asking, is if so, you could just remove those baseboards and get the taller white ones


    also, grab the gray outlet and switch plate covers to replace those white ones. it will blend w/your gray wall. Lowes/HD have them
